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93 0596610 822032725
61753 7657425 7818
61753 7657425 7818
60580093 8978539 064 511832 89209
All about undefined
Interested in learning more?
61753 7657425 7818
60580093 8978539 064 511832 89209
See more
935 771
647 95908 317565077
See more
61450268 4233 22057
80 91023 225
See more